Mumbai law enforcement executed a significant operation at an illegal garment manufacturing facility in the Charkop district, successfully liberating thirteen underage workers subjected to exploitative labor conditions. The operation resulted in the arrest of two individuals allegedly orchestrating the trafficking scheme. Authorities have initiated comprehensive investigations to dismantle the trafficking network and ensure proper rehabilitation for the rescued victims, highlighting ongoing challenges within India's informal textile industry.
